UNITED STATES DISTRICT COURT DISTRICT OF MINNESOTA _____________________________________________________________________ CHARLES MICHAEL GEIGER, et al, Civil No. 14-1576 (JRT/LIB) Plaintiffs, v. ORDER ADOPTING REPORT AND RECOMMENDATION MINNESOTA DEPARTMENT OF HUMAN SERVICES, et al, Defendants. ________________________________________________________________________ Charles Michael Geiger, MSOP-Moose Lake, 1111 Minnesota 73, Moose Lake, MN 55767, pro se plaintiff, Uzodima Aba-Onu, MINNESOTA ATTORNEY GENERAL'S OFFICE, 445 Minnesota Street, Suite 1100, St Paul, MN 55101-2128, for defendants. Based upon the Report and Recommendation of United States Magistrate Judge Leo I. Brisbois, and after an independent review of the files, records and proceedings in the above-entitled matter, IT IS HERE BY ORDERED: 1. That Defendants Jannine Hebert, Peter Puffer, Jim Berg, Ann Zimmerman, and Craig Berg are DISMISSED from the present case, as Plaintiff does not identify these individuals as Defendants in his operative Amended Complaint; 2. That Defendants’ Motion to Dismiss, [Docket No. 18], is GRANTED in its entirety; 3. That the Court declines to exercise supplemental jurisdiction over any and all of Plaintiff’s state law claims as alleged in the Amended Complaint; 4. That Count I of the Amended Complaint as alleged against Defendant Niemeyer is the sole surviving claim; and 5. That a clerk’s entry of default and entry of default judgment in Plaintiff’s favor is determined improper and denied as moot. Dated: January 26, 2015 at Minneapolis, Minnesota s/John R. Tunheim JOHN R. TUNHEIM United States District Judge
